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
64034 55856136202 61118578
72 49257406892
72 49257406892
81 064927429 51 92301456 635815728
All about undefined
Interested in learning more?
72 49257406892
81 064927429 51 92301456 635815728
See more
82 05
84778036 45137705 325
See more
01885475691 492
7443556 26 450
See more